The tram 15 departs from Praça da Figueira and winds its way along the riverfront through Cais do Sodré, Alcântara and the historic Belém district (Jeronimos Monastery, Belém Tower) before terminating in Algés.Where does tram 15 stop?
After Praça da Figueira, the main stops are Praça do Comércio, Cais do Sodré (right across from the train station), "Calvário" (for the Lx Factory and Docas de Santo Amaro), "Belém" (by the Coaches Museum) and "Mosteiro Jerónimos" (the monastery and Discoveries Monument).What is the most scenic tram route in Lisbon?

A single fare for the E15 tram costs €3.10 and can be purchased from the driver or the onboard ticket machine. The newer CAF trams accept contactless payment, but all other trams require cash – and often, the onboard ticket machines do not provide change.Which tram is free in Lisbon?

Tram Tickets and PricesTram tickets are €3.20 for single journeys, and are bought directly from the driver in cash, or from the machine by tapping a debit card as you enter (except in the case of the modern tram 15, where you buy them from a machine inside).

The best-known and most popular of the three cable cars is the Elevador da Glória. It connects Restauradores Square with Rua San Pedro de Alcántara in Bairro Alto. At the top part of the Funicular, in Bairro Alto, you'll enjoy some magnificent views over Lisbon from the San Pedro de Alcántara viewpoint.How do I get to Belém from Lisbon cruise port?

Elevador da Bica, a vibrant yellow funicular, meanders up the steep hillside from Cais do Sodré to Bairro Alto, offering an authentic Lisbon experience amidst charming surroundings. This picturesque funicular is not only a practical mode of transport but also a window into Lisbon's rich history and ambiance.What is the best tram route in Lisbon?
The most scenic route is the E28, which passes through much of the historic centre, and is often a highlight of the city. The Articulado trams provide a higher passenger capacity but are confined to the flat sections of the city, and only operate along the E15, which connects central Lisbon to the Belem district.Where does the 15 bus leave from?
